Wedding Review East Wind Estate 7-20-03

What a day to remember. I was calm as can be. I actaully got 8-9 hours of sleep the night before.

Our church was at 3:00 pm. We finally got out of there at 4 and off to the East Wind Estate.

We took all the bridal party pictures, our pictures and our family pictures before the cocktail hour at 6 pm. I enjoyed the whole cocktail hour.

The East Wind Estate Cocktail hour is INCREDIBLE! All the guest were very very pleased with the food. After the cocktail hour we got announced into the hall (7pm). I sware I was waiting for this moment my whole life.
The night was PERFECT! We actaully made it around to 19 tables, ate, drank, partied and danced all night long! I remember everything about the whole wedding. We used all the East Wind House vendors. I was very satisfied with all of them. When I was on the dance floor, I looked around and it was packed and so was the bar. When I was at the bar, it was packed and so was the dance floor.
I really didn't cry too much, except my dance with my dad - that killed me. Other than that I was smiling the whole day. ALL my hard work with the planning and details all paid off.

RasckalbrideI used Their house vendors:
DJ; Tommy tunes - was awesome everyone danced all night long. The age groups were from late 20's-early 30's then 50's. $1600
ADA - Great job my proofs came out so nice $3000 we got the top package.
JR Video - great I can't wait to get the uneditted version! $1500 with an assistant, 3 videos and DVD plus all that lighting stuff
Sir Oliver - Awesome. My BP also used them for my bachelorette party. $1600 for the Rolls, 36 pass limo, and a parent limo with a pick up
With All my Heart: Al the for flowers (wedding party 8girls, 8 guys, FG RB) parents, readers, grandparents, church and cake, cake topper, treassure box, pew bows, bells for the church, favors and all those little details. It was $2800 but I got everything!
